MDS的下一个版本,将与SQL Server 2012版本同时发布,旨在解决目前版本所存在的一些问题。据微软SQL Server专家Mark Kromer所说,新版本将展示出微软公司一直在倾听用户所说的:Web UI将让企业用户获得更直观、更好地交互体验。通过使用Microsoft Silverlight应用程序框架技术,页面导航将得到改善。工作流功能将得到增强。数据分段将得到简化。产品将更好地与SQL Server的BI工具进行整合。
“从MDS的Denali版本开始,MDS与SQL Server产品套件更紧密地整合成一个综合系统,”Kromer说:“我认为增加MDS的实用性和客户的采用率将会有一段很长的路要走。”
微软在7月发布的Denali社区技术预览版(CTP)中列出了修改的MDS特性,并且使用新版本的用户报告说他们看到了产品的改善。根据反馈,性能变得更好,用户界面更加友好,部分是因为它基于Silverlight的重建。
也许在Denali CTP版本中最受关注的MDS功能是新的Excel附加组件。 Haselden说,Excel的整合将进一步解决关于UI的问题,提升交互体验。大多数企业用户将使用Excel提到作为优先经验的程度。
Gartner分析师John Radcliffe并不那么肯定这个说法。虽然他同意对习惯Excel软件的人可能是有益的,但这只是MDS提供的几个用户界面中的一个。“例如,许多有竞争力的MDM产品,提供图形用户界面,让你进行可视化、横切和控制层次,”他说:“我不认为Excel是最好的工具。另外在数据管理方面,人们正在寻找非常直观的分析和报表工具。”
微软可能没有选择,除了提供它所拥有的工具;市场上充斥着各种MDM产品,如SAP NetWeaver MDM、Oracle Master Data Management Suite、IBM InfoSphere Master Data Management Server和Informatica MDM。Radcliffe指出,MDS具有价格优势,它是免费的,这绝对值得考虑。即便如此,他认为MDS“在MDM竞争上仍有很长一段路要走。”
窥视主数据服务
MDS把主数据组织成模型。每个模型只包含一个数据域,即:以有意义的方式组织数据,如产品或客户信息。在每一个模型中,可以配置一组与MDS数据库中对象相对应的对象:
- 实体:与数据库表对应的一组相关数据。
- 属性:与表列对应的一个实体属性。
- 基于域的属性:链接到另一个实体属性(通常对应列的外键)的属性。
- 属性组:属性的集合,用于在MDS接口中将数据分组。
- 成员:与数据库表中某行对应的一个实体记录。叶和合并成员支持显式的层次结构。叶成员在层次结构中处于最低水平。一个合并成员既可以是叶成员的父亲也可以是其他的合并成员。集合成员是集合的一部分。
- 属性值:一个成员的具体数据值(对应于数据库表中的某一行的值)。
- 层次:分层组织的成员。派生层次是基于域属性的关系。明确的层次结构根据用户的要求将数据分组。
- 集合:一个用户定义的成员子集。
- 业务规则:以SQL表达式形式存储的作用于导入数据的业务逻辑,。
- 订购视图:显示访问主数据的系统信息。
把MDS当作前端应用程序,让您存储和管理SQL Server数据库中的数据。应用程序自动管理表结构、关系、约束、权限和其他数据库组件,让您专注于数据本身。
我们一直都在努力坚持原创.......请不要一声不吭,就悄悄拿走。
我原创,你原创,我们的内容世界才会更加精彩!
【所有原创内容版权均属TechTarget,欢迎大家转发分享。但未经授权,严禁任何媒体(平面媒体、网络媒体、自媒体等)以及微信公众号复制、转载、摘编或以其他方式进行使用。】
微信公众号
TechTarget
官方微博
TechTarget中国
翻译
相关推荐
-
主数据管理软件的逐步演变
主数据管理行业已有近15年的历史。对于这个市场的规模,分析师有着不同的说法,但这肯定是价值数十亿美元的行业,年 […]
-
云端SQL Server高可用性最佳做法
与内部部署相比,在云端运行SQL Server可为数据库软件用户提供更多的灵活性和可扩展性,也可能更省钱。但云 […]
-
绘制数据关系图的利器:SQL Server 图像数据库工具
SQL Server 2017新增了图形数据库功能,你可以使用图结构来表示不同数据元素之间的关系。
-
如何在Azure部署时选择合适的SQL Server?
想要在Azure上运行SQL Server,企业一般会面临两种选择:在Azure虚拟机上安装SQL Server或使用Azure SQL Database。